BUSINESS UNIT DESCRIPTION

The Finance group provides financial services to CIBC’s businesses through effective governance and decision support processes. These services include financial, management and regulatory reporting, maintenance of accounting records and internal controls, financial analysis and planning, tax planning and compliance, treasury, global sourcing and payment processing, regular reviews of business line performance, corporate real estate and liaison with CIBC’s investors. In addition, Finance assists Corporate Development in providing financial advice regarding CIBC’s business opportunities and transactions.

LINE OF BUSINESS DESCRIPTION

Finance Shared Services, Singapore is a one stop shop providing the full suite of Finance services to Singapore office. The team performs Financial regulatory, management and statutory reporting, accounts payables and expense accounting and supports taxation. The team provides value by helping clients and partners to make effective decisions, compliance with regulatory and statutory requirements, processing of vendors invoices and staff expenses, participation and support of global and regional projects/initiatives.

Main Objectives

Act as an active support to the Head of Finance, Singapore , providing accurate information and management of staff to carry out the Finance’s functions re expense processing, financial regulatory reporting, statutory reporting, profit and loss reporting, projects and initiatives for Singapore Branch and the Capital Market Service license entity.

Key Responsibilities include:
  • To ensure the timeliness and accuracy of both internal and external financial reporting, financial regulatory reporting, statutory reporting, profit and loss reporting and variance analysis.
  • To review new products and advise on regulatory and accounting structures and systems.
  • Timely preparation and submission of the regulatory reporting requirements to MAS.
  • To be responsible for maintaining good working relationships with internal and external auditors, advisors and regulators
  • Ensure financial controls (e.g. review of suspense accounts, review of incentive compensation accounts, aged items, reconciliation, application of policy etc.) are applied in a manner that provides accurate financial information.
  • Preparation and filing of the Financial statements and assist tax team by providing information as requested for income tax returns as well as the international transfer pricing requirements.
  • Maintain financial reporting systems in a manner which aids automation and accuracy and provides timely information to the Head of Finance.
  • Participate in projects from Finance perspective to support new products and business lines.
Primary internal and external contacts:
  • Head of Finance Australia - as a line manager
  • Head of Finance Singapore – advising on current activities and concerns for finance in Singapore
  • Singapore Finance – direct reports, discussing work in progress, new initiatives, review of figures and local staff concerns.
  • Tax Group – covering local tax reporting and transfer pricing agreements.
  • Internal Audit – in relation to review of financial results and performance of Finance group.
  • External Audit – regarding planning reviews and audit work and local accounting issues.
  • Regulator – Financial regulatory returns and attending to ad hoc Financial request/queries from Regulators
Qualifications and Experience
  • Minimum 5 years of relevant experience in a similar position
  • Qualified CPA or equivalent qualification
  • MAS regulatory reporting requirements for wholesale banks as well as CMS license to ensure that the requirements are understood and delivered
  • Accounting knowledge for Global Markets product like Global Credit Financing, FX, Repo, Bond Trading etc.
  • Generally Accepted Accounting Principal covering local requirements to ensure financial records meet the local standards, IFRS/Canadian requirements is preferred
  • Diverse product knowledge in general wholesale banking products such as corporate loans, contingents such as bonds/guarantees, deposits, securities, derivatives and foreign exchange, investment banking M&A and underwriting covering business activities in office to ensure proper review and analysis of performance is achieved
  • Financial reporting systems including source systems in order to provide efficient use and maintenance of the systems from a financial reporting perspective and ensuring that proper control and reconciliation is undertaken
